CSS属性完全指南:字体、背景与区块样式
需积分: 3 162 浏览量
更新于2024-09-14
收藏 41KB DOC 举报
"这篇资源是关于CSS属性的全面概述,涵盖了字体、背景、区块等多个方面的属性,旨在帮助读者理解和掌握CSS在网页设计中的应用。"
CSS(层叠样式表)是一种用于描述HTML或XML(包括如SVG、MathML等各种XML方言)文档样式的样式表语言。在这篇文章中,我们将深入探讨几个主要的CSS属性。
首先,我们来看字体属性。字体属性主要用于定义文本的外观,包括`font-size`、`font-style`、`line-height`、`font-weight`和`font-variant`等。`font-size`用于设置字体大小,可以使用像素、点等单位。`font-style`可以设置文本为斜体或正常。`line-height`调整行间距,以保持文本的可读性。`font-weight`设定字体的粗细,如粗体或正常。`font-variant`则用于创建小型大写字母效果。此外,`text-transform`可以控制文本的大小写形式,如首字母大写、全大写或全小写。
接着是背景属性。`background-color`用于设定元素的背景颜色,可以使用颜色名称或十六进制值。`background-image`允许你添加背景图片。`background-repeat`控制图片是否平铺,可以设置为no-repeat、repeat-x或repeat-y。`background-attachment`决定背景图片是否随滚动条移动,而`background-position`则可以精确定位背景图片的位置。这些属性可以通过简写的`background`属性一次性设置。
区块属性主要涉及元素的布局。`letter-spacing`用于调整字符间的距离,`text-align`可以设置文本对齐方式,如左对齐、右对齐或居中。`text-indent`用于首行缩进。`vertical-align`控制元素的垂直对齐,如基线、顶部、底部或文本顶部。`word-spacing`改变单词之间的间距,而`white-space`处理元素内的空白字符,例如是否允许换行。
这些只是CSS属性的一小部分,实际上还有更多如边框、边距、布局、过渡、动画等属性。掌握CSS属性对于创建美观、响应式的网页至关重要。通过深入学习和实践,你可以创造出各种各样的视觉效果,提升网页设计的专业性和用户体验。
好尴尬啊
- 粉丝: 6
- 资源: 3
最新资源
- 黑板风格计算机毕业答辩PPT模板下载
- CodeSandbox实现ListView快速创建指南
- Node.js脚本实现WXR文件到Postgres数据库帖子导入
- 清新简约创意三角毕业论文答辩PPT模板
- DISCORD-JS-CRUD:提升 Discord 机器人开发体验
- Node.js v4.3.2版本Linux ARM64平台运行时环境发布
- SQLight:C++11编写的轻量级MySQL客户端
- 计算机专业毕业论文答辩PPT模板
- Wireshark网络抓包工具的使用与数据包解析
- Wild Match Map: JavaScript中实现通配符映射与事件绑定
- 毕业答辩利器:蝶恋花毕业设计PPT模板
- Node.js深度解析:高性能Web服务器与实时应用构建
- 掌握深度图技术:游戏开发中的绚丽应用案例
- Dart语言的HTTP扩展包功能详解
- MoonMaker: 投资组合加固神器,助力$GME投资者登月
- 计算机毕业设计答辩PPT模板下载